In an Instagram video, she said she had spent all the TikTok donations she gathered after Cubana Chief Priest reportedly filed a lawsuit against her in Kenya, which forced her to retain legal counsel.
TikTok Donations Drained by Legal Battle
She explained that she originally intended to launch a business, provide for their supposed child and clear her outstanding bills, but the entire amount went toward attorney fees.
Her Own Words on the Situation
“The money I begged people for on TikTok, people were busy sending me money. I wanted to open a business, take care of your child and pay my bills, but you sued me. I used all my money to pay a lawyer. The case is still in court, but you ran away.”
Accusations of Fake Dollar Spray
She then suggested, “Maybe it is you who sprayed Peller’s fake dollars, leading others to believe they were genuine. You promised Peller $7,000 yet cannot spare $100 for your own child.”
Claims of Neglect and Insults
Hellen also charged Cubana Chief Priest with ignoring his alleged child while lavishly spending on others, and she noted his claim that some of the dollars sprayed at his traditional wedding were counterfeit.
Furthermore, she asserted that he insulted her, her relatives and her firstborn before she began speaking out publicly.
Public Reaction and Ongoing Dispute
Her latest comments have generated a mixed response online, as the protracted dispute between the two parties continues.
